POLICE today launched a murder investigation following an attack in Norwich.
Frank McGarahan, 45, from Hertfordshire died at Addenbrookes Hospital today.
He was assaulted in Guildhall Hill at 3am on Sunday.
A post-mortem examination is due to take place tomorrow.
Mr McGarahan was spending a quiet evening out with family and friends ahead of a family christening in Norwich on Sunday when he witnessed an assault while queuing for a taxi.
He soon after sustained a fatal injury.
The investigation into the incident continues and officers are reviewing CCTV footage from around the city centre area and following up a number of lines of enquiry.
Detective superintendent Chris Hobley said: “Norwich city centre is generally a safe place and there were a number of people in the vicinity of the incident.
“We are very keen to hear from anyone who may have seen something or has any information.”
